Here is the 2nd video documenting Voice Command and AM/FM button control issues for Sync Basic 4.4 per request of IVT. The radio button seems to override the 911 Assist voice message reminder, however the Voice Command button has no effect in the On/Off loop cycle unless you spam mash the button. I was also having issues where Sync wouldn't even connect to the bluetooth at all while recording at different times.
Sync Basic 4.4 Update Part 2 - YouTube
Sync Basic 4.4 Update Part 2 - YouTube
After a few trips to the dealer, they tested the 911 assist alert displaying even with 911 assist off and alert off on my car and several other non mustangs. They reached the conclusion that this is just how SYNC works. If you have it set to Off without reminders, it only turns off the voice portion of the reminder.
They couldn't duplicate the boot loop and said to test it with a friend's phone. I was able to duplicate it on his phone and during that testing, I found that if I left 911 assist ON, it never boot looped.
So, the solution to both of these issues is: leave 911 assist on. I'd rather leave it off personally, but if this makes my SYNC have less problems, I'm fine leaving it on.
